黑狐家游戏

kettle 数据一致性,Kettle在数据质量管理中的应用,聚焦数据一致性,构建高效数据平台

欧气 1 0

本文目录导读:

kettle 数据一致性,Kettle在数据质量管理中的应用,聚焦数据一致性,构建高效数据平台

图片来源于网络,如有侵权联系删除

  1. Kettle数据一致性核心维度

随着信息技术的飞速发展,数据已经成为企业最重要的资产之一,数据质量的高低直接影响到企业的决策效率和业务运营,Kettle作为一款开源的数据集成工具,凭借其强大的功能和易用性,在数据质量管理领域得到了广泛应用,本文将探讨Kettle在数据一致性方面的应用,从六个核心维度分析如何提高数据质量。

Kettle数据一致性核心维度

1、数据准确性

数据准确性是数据质量的基础,确保数据在传输、存储和处理过程中保持真实、可靠,Kettle通过以下方法提高数据准确性:

(1)数据清洗:利用Kettle提供的ETL(提取、转换、加载)功能,对原始数据进行清洗,去除错误、重复、缺失等不良数据。

(2)数据校验:通过编写脚本或使用Kettle内置函数,对数据进行校验,确保数据符合业务规则。

(3)数据映射:在数据转换过程中,确保数据映射正确,避免因映射错误导致数据失真。

2、数据完整性

数据完整性是指数据在逻辑上完整、一致,Kettle从以下几个方面保障数据完整性:

(1)数据去重:通过Kettle的“去重”组件,去除重复数据,确保数据唯一性。

(2)数据补齐:在数据加载过程中,根据业务需求,对缺失数据进行补齐。

(3)数据关联:通过建立数据关联关系,确保数据在各个系统之间的一致性。

kettle 数据一致性,Kettle在数据质量管理中的应用,聚焦数据一致性,构建高效数据平台

图片来源于网络,如有侵权联系删除

3、数据一致性

数据一致性是指数据在不同系统、不同时间保持一致,Kettle在以下方面保证数据一致性:

(1)数据同步:通过Kettle定时任务,实现数据在不同系统之间的同步。

(2)数据版本控制:在数据更新过程中,记录数据版本,确保数据追溯。

(3)数据备份:定期备份数据,防止数据丢失。

4、数据安全性

数据安全性是数据质量的重要保障,Kettle在以下方面提高数据安全性:

(1)数据加密:对敏感数据进行加密处理,防止数据泄露。

(2)权限控制:设置数据访问权限,限制非授权人员访问敏感数据。

(3)审计日志:记录数据操作日志,便于追踪数据变更。

5、数据可追溯性

kettle 数据一致性,Kettle在数据质量管理中的应用,聚焦数据一致性,构建高效数据平台

图片来源于网络,如有侵权联系删除

数据可追溯性是指数据在业务流程中的变化可被追踪,Kettle通过以下方法提高数据可追溯性:

(1)数据标签:在数据加载过程中,添加数据标签,便于追踪数据来源。

(2)数据变更记录:记录数据变更日志,便于追踪数据变更过程。

(3)数据审核:对数据进行审核,确保数据质量。

6、数据可用性

数据可用性是指数据在满足业务需求的前提下,能够及时、准确地提供给用户,Kettle在以下方面提高数据可用性:

(1)数据缓存:通过数据缓存,提高数据查询效率。

(2)数据分区:对数据进行分区,提高数据查询速度。

(3)数据索引:建立数据索引,提高数据查询效率。

Kettle在数据一致性方面具有显著优势,通过以上六个核心维度,可以有效提高数据质量,在实际应用中,企业可以根据自身业务需求,灵活运用Kettle的功能,构建高效、稳定的数据平台。

标签: #kettle实现数据质量的6个核心维度

黑狐家游戏
  • 评论列表

留言评论